CVE-2026-10751: IBM MQ Java messaging is vulnerable to remote code execution

IBM MQ Java and JMS client libraries could allow an authenticated attacker to execute arbitrary code on client applications due to a deserialization filter bypass in exception handling

Affected Software

8 affected components
IBM IBM MQ Java messaging
IBM MQ<=9.1.0.0 to 9.1.0.37 LTS
IBM MQ<=9.2.0.0 to 9.2.0.43 LTS
IBM MQ<=9.3.0.0 to 9.3.0.41 LTS
IBM MQ<=9.3.0.0 to 9.3.5.1 CD
IBM MQ<=9.4.0.0 to 9.4.0.25 LTS
IBM MQ<=9.4.0.0 to 9.4.5.1 CD
IBM MQ<=10.0.0.0

Remediation

Recommended actions to resolve this vulnerability, in priority order.

  1. Upgrade

    Upgrade IBM MQ 9.1 LTS to a version that resolves this vulnerability.

    Fixed in 9.1.0.38
  2. Upgrade

    Upgrade IBM MQ 9.2 LTS to a version that resolves this vulnerability.

    Fixed in 9.2.0.44
  3. Upgrade

    Upgrade IBM MQ 9.3 LTS to a version that resolves this vulnerability.

    Fixed in 9.3.0.42
  4. Upgrade

    Upgrade IBM MQ 9.4 LTS to a version that resolves this vulnerability.

    Fixed in 9.4.0.26
  5. Upgrade

    Upgrade IBM MQ 10.0.0.0 to a version that resolves this vulnerability.

    Fixed in 10.0.0.5
  6. Compensating control

    If you cannot upgrade immediately, address the vulnerability referenced as deserialization filter bypass in exception handling in IBM MQ Java/JMS client libraries (issue addressed under Known Issue DT472667).

Frequently Asked Questions

1

What does an attacker need to exploit this issue?

The attacker must be authenticated and able to target an application using the IBM MQ Java or JMS client libraries. Exploitation is remote, requires low privileges, and does not require user interaction.

2

What is the potential impact on a vulnerable client application?

A successful exploit could allow arbitrary code execution on the client application. The stated impact includes high confidentiality, integrity, and availability consequences.

3

Which component should teams prioritize when assessing exposure?

Assess applications that use IBM MQ Java or JMS client libraries, particularly their exception-handling paths. The issue is described as a deserialization filter bypass in exception handling rather than a general statement about all IBM MQ components.
